comparemela.com
Home
Delhi Xi
Top Locations Tagged with Delhi Xi
Delhi Xi in India - 110032/Sports-club near East Delhi
1). Msp Royal Xi Delhi India
Delhi Xi in India - 110075/Sports-club near South West Delhi
2). Mg Xi Delhi India
3). Rcc Xi Delhi India
Delhi Xi in India - 110047/Zoo near South West Delhi
4). Xi Kinetics, New Delhi, India
vimarsana © 2020. All Rights Reserved.